chhhris Posted August 17, 2015 Share Posted August 17, 2015 Hi -- I've googled quite a bit to see if it's possible to ignore an application (not just a file or folder) from Alfred search? Use case: I love using Alfred to launch Finder, however I just my new company laptop came with a weird program ("Identity Finder") preinstalled. Now when I search Finder I keep accidentally opening this other program, which I hardly ever use! Link to comment

The easiest thing to do is open Spotlight preferences, navigate to the Privacy tab and then drag the application/file/folders you wish to hide into there. Alfred uses Spotlights metadata server so if Spotlight ignores it, Alfred will also. krokofant 1 Link to comment

If you follow David's suggestion, be sure to type "reload" into Alfred afterwards to clear the cache and ensure that Identity Finder doesn't come up in results Link to comment
